From bf09e4a0b947850e80c27c69e008b3175cafcb8a Mon Sep 17 00:00:00 2001 From: Laurent Destailleur <eldy@destailleur.fr> Date: Fri, 6 May 2016 21:28:06 +0200 Subject: [PATCH] PHPdoc --- .../mailing/class/advtargetemailing.class.php | 13 ++-- .../html.formadvtargetemailing.class.php | 5 +- htdocs/websites/class/website.class.php | 59 +++++++++++++++---- 3 files changed, 57 insertions(+), 20 deletions(-) diff --git a/htdocs/comm/mailing/class/advtargetemailing.class.php b/htdocs/comm/mailing/class/advtargetemailing.class.php index 599173a1869..62cf5f2436f 100644 --- a/htdocs/comm/mailing/class/advtargetemailing.class.php +++ b/htdocs/comm/mailing/class/advtargetemailing.class.php @@ -17,15 +17,14 @@ */ /** - * \file class/advtargetemailing.class.php - * \ingroup advtargetemailing + * \file comm/mailing/class/advtargetemailing.class.php + * \ingroup mailing * \brief This file is an example CRUD class file (Create/Read/Update/Delete) - */ /** - * Put your class' description here + * Class to manage advanced emailing target selector */ class AdvanceTargetingMailing extends CommonObject { @@ -293,7 +292,7 @@ class AdvanceTargetingMailing extends CommonObject * @param int $notrigger 0=launch triggers after, 1=disable triggers * @return int <0 if KO, >0 if OK */ - function update($user=0, $notrigger=0) + function update($user, $notrigger=0) { global $conf, $langs; $error=0; @@ -737,9 +736,9 @@ class AdvanceTargetingMailing extends CommonObject * * @param string $column_to_test column to test * @param string $criteria Use %% as magic caracters. For exemple to find all item like <b>jean, joe, jim</b>, you can input <b>j%%</b>, you can also use ; as separator for value, - * and use ! for except this value. + * and use ! for except this value. * For exemple jean;joe;jim%%;!jimo;!jima%> will target all jean, joe, start with jim but not jimo and not everythnig taht start by jima - * @return int <0 if KO, >0 if OK + * @return string Sql to use for the where condition */ public function transformToSQL($column_to_test,$criteria) { $return_sql_criteria = '('; diff --git a/htdocs/comm/mailing/class/html.formadvtargetemailing.class.php b/htdocs/comm/mailing/class/html.formadvtargetemailing.class.php index ac6b5727c58..8c2adbe08f8 100644 --- a/htdocs/comm/mailing/class/html.formadvtargetemailing.class.php +++ b/htdocs/comm/mailing/class/html.formadvtargetemailing.class.php @@ -17,8 +17,9 @@ */ /** - * \file advtargetemailing/class/html.formadvtragetemaling.class.php - * \brief Fichier de la classe des fonctions predefinie de composants html advtargetemaling + * \file comm/mailing/class/html.formadvtragetemaling.class.php + * \ingroup mailing + * \brief Fichier de la classe des fonctions predefinie de composants html advtargetemaling */ /** diff --git a/htdocs/websites/class/website.class.php b/htdocs/websites/class/website.class.php index a82a0833aba..e87e830bb77 100644 --- a/htdocs/websites/class/website.class.php +++ b/htdocs/websites/class/website.class.php @@ -54,16 +54,37 @@ class Website extends CommonObject public $lines = array(); /** + * @var int */ - public $entity; + /** + * @var string + */ public $ref; + /** + * @var string + */ public $description; + /** + * @var int + */ public $status; - public $date_creation = ''; - public $date_modification = ''; + /** + * @var mixed + */ + public $date_creation; + /** + * @var mixed + */ + public $date_modification; + /** + * @var mixed + */ public $tms = ''; - public $fk_default_home; + /** + * @var integer + */ + public $fk_default_home; public $records; /** @@ -625,20 +646,36 @@ class WebsiteLine */ public $id; /** - * @var mixed Sample line property 1 + * @var int */ - public $entity; + /** + * @var string + */ public $ref; + /** + * @var string + */ public $description; + /** + * @var int + */ public $status; + /** + * @var int + */ public $fk_default_home; - public $date_creation = ''; - public $date_modification = ''; - public $tms = ''; - /** - * @var mixed Sample line property 2 + * @var mixed + */ + public $date_creation; + /** + * @var mixed + */ + public $date_modification; + /** + * @var mixed */ + public $tms = ''; } -- GitLab